Output 36953b08a69ccc375828c8d8510f4f2906adb21a9e10ea4a13c8ae213a671096:28

value
40601817
script pubkey
OP_0 OP_PUSHBYTES_32 9e1b3e24203ec68fa8bd459522685218cb7ab66a2b2617e62a7a6830c1c07aa8
address
bc1qncdnufpq8mrgl29agk2jy6zjrr9h4dn29vnp0e320f5rpswq025qy55zfn
transaction
36953b08a69ccc375828c8d8510f4f2906adb21a9e10ea4a13c8ae213a671096
confirmations
146864
spent
true